Scripts.
Picture
When narcissistic, optimistic podcaster Edgar Lundy is down on his luck and his listens, he sets out to con the subject of (and suspect in) a true crime podcast to make a name for himself. [Half-hour, single cam comedy]
Picture
The animated adventures of a perpetually starstruck 12-year-old and her bookworm best friend as they chase larger-than-life celebrities through the exciting melting pot of 1940s D.C. [Half-hour, animated children's show]
